Output ec657f8ff66b697da1ab285bd4fbf02f0fc2f60ed5bad4fdf2ea212a3c6352a7:3

value
3102544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d66c392a7c95126e1b51569de2ed46a675c843 OP_EQUAL
address
39hTaayoUhSyFqgxBkYqdcdahqdxaLwsZp
transaction
ec657f8ff66b697da1ab285bd4fbf02f0fc2f60ed5bad4fdf2ea212a3c6352a7
confirmations
159308
spent
true